‘It hurts but I was wrong, it’s a clear goal’: Mitrovic apologizes for arguing with referee over Gabriel Magalhaes goal

After arguing about Gabriel Magalhaes’ goal, Fulham striker Mitrovic admitted to making a mistake.

Mitrovic (pictured) argued with the referee to overturn Arsenal’s winning goal, but after reviewing replays, he admitted to making a mistake.

Fulham gave Arsenal a torrid match and took the lead through Mitrovic. Arsenal then had to come from behind to secure all three points, thanks to goals from Odegaard and Gabriel Magalhaes.

Speaking to the media after the game, he said:

I was arguing with the referee, but I just saw the goal. And yeah, it’s my mistake. It’s clearly a goal and the referee gave the goal. It’s the right decision.

Hurts a lot. That is football, sometimes you win, last week last minute but today we lost.
